Launched in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been engaged to reducing the time to market for innovators engineering new medical devices. The company stands out by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times between 1 to 3 days—an achievement not achievable with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ard identified the imperative need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for fast-paced development programs designing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is vital in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old valuable value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Aside from rout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Why Sterilization of Medical Instruments is Critical

Mitigation of infections remains a mainstay of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). thorough sterilization of medical devices greatly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ers simultaneously. Substandard sterilization can bring about outbreaks of dangerous di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Procedures for Medical Device Sterilization

The science behind sterilization has evolved dramatically over the last century, adopting a variety of methods suited to distinct types of devices and materials. Some of the most extensively used techniques include:

Steam Autoclaving

Autoclaving remains the most standard and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is rapid, reasonably priced, and eco-conscious,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Emerging Progressions in Medical Instrument Sterilization

As the landscape moves forward, several key trends are shaping device sterilization standards:

Eco-Friendly Sterilization Solutions

As green regulations become stricter, firms are rapidly pursuing green sterilization solutions. Strategies include decreasing reliance on risky ch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ring biodegradable packaging strategies, and optimizing energy use in sterilization procedures.

Sophisticated Materials and Device Complexity

The growth of intricate med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ization processes capable of handling elaborate materials. Innovations in sterilization include methods for example low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ging intricate components.

Enhanced Digital Tracking Systems

With advances in digital technology, tracking of sterilization activities is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er thorough docum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time updates, significantly reducing human error and strengthening patient safety.
